@SAMTHEMANTHATCAN Once you visit the Dark Court, the Bailiff vanishes from the item. A Bailiff with a value of 22 would have a portal for the Dark Court, appearing on floor 22 in whatever item the Bailiff is currently in. Once you enter the portal, the Bailiff is now gone and you receive felonies for whomever you've thrown in (can throw a tower of 9 into the portal).

Bailiff has no effect besides having a gate appear in Item World for the Dark Court. Transferring a Bailiff to an Item you are currently leveling is simply meant to save time going through Item World to get to another Dark Court. If I had to start from floor 1 every single time, I'd stop going into Item World because it would suddenly be more of a hassle gaining felonies. Hopefully, this answers your questions.

Felonies have one downside, though. Units with felonies cannot damage the dark sun if they ascend up to it in the dark world - instead, they have the same effect as enemies ascending up to it. (in that the level of all enemies on the map increases by the level of the one who ascended)
But if you don't bother with the dark world, the only thing to do is avoid getting them on Adell, since that DOES affect the ending.
